The hymen is fragile and can stretch or tear long before a woman ever engages in sexual intercourse. Common everyday activities can stretch the hymen, including: Horseback riding or cycling Gymnastics or sports Using tampons or menstrual cups Casual physical activity

For centuries, literature, cinema, and cultural folklore have placed a disproportionate weight on a single, often misunderstood, physiological event: the "first night bleeding." The trope is as old as storytelling itself. The wedding night; the nervous bride; the pristine white sheets; and the morning after—a bloodstain presented as proof of virtue, purity, and a successful marital transaction.

. While modern audiences and some authors have begun to deconstruct these myths, the "bloodied sheet" remains a resilient cultural touchstone in both historical and contemporary fiction. ANCIENT JEW REVIEW The Evolution of the Trope
